Under what product should I submit the bug? dmr.debug=14 doesn't show much.
[jon@localhost]~% dmesg | grep drm
[ 1.936241] [drm] Initialized drm 1.1.0 20060810
[ 2.193043] [drm] Memory usable by graphics device = 2048M
[ 2.193046] [drm] Replacing VGA console driver
[ 2.199998] [drm] Supports vblank timestamp caching Rev 2 (21.10.2013).
[ 2.200000] [drm] Driver supports precise vblank timestamp query.
[ 2.287949] [drm] GMBUS [i915 gmbus dpb] timed out, falling back to
bit banging on pin 5
[ 2.297614] fbcon: inteldrmfb (fb0) is primary device
[ 2.576664] [drm:cpt_set_fifo_underrun_reporting] *ERROR* uncleared
pch fifo underrun on pch transcoder A
[ 2.576666] [drm:cpt_serr_int_handler] *ERROR* PCH transcoder A FIFO
underrun

On 02/08/2015 11:18 PM, Jani Nikula wrote:
> On Fri, 30 Jan 2015, jon <jmoroney@hawaii.edu> wrote:
>> Just updated my thinkpad (x230, ivy bridge platform) to 3.18 and boot
>> fails with the error 'PCH fifo underrun'. This is under fedora 21 with
>> the fedora kernel version 3.18.3-201
> Please file a bug on [1], attach a dmesg from boot to the problem with
> drm.debug=14 module parameter set. Reference this thread.
